About SuperQuiz

SuperQuiz is a powerful AI-powered quiz generation platform designed to help users create interactive multiplayer assessments by leveraging artificial intelligence, automation, and intelligent workflows . The tool addresses the primary challenge of time-consuming content creation by allowing educators, corporate trainers, and event organizers to transform raw text or topics into fully functional, competitive quizzes in a matter of seconds. By automating the drafting, formatting, and deployment of questions, it eliminates the administrative burden associated with traditional assessment design. The platform utilizes advanced AI to analyze input text and generate relevant, challenging, and accurate questions that can be deployed in a multiplayer environment. This shift from static, individual testing to dynamic, group-based interaction is intended to increase participant engagement and foster a spirit of healthy competition. Whether used for formal academic evaluations, corporate compliance training, or social entertainment, the tool optimizes the bridge between information delivery and knowledge verification. Designed for a wide range of users—including K-12 teachers, university professors, HR managers, and social coordinators— SuperQuiz streamlines the process of creating a high-energy learning atmosphere. By integrating AI-driven generation with a multiplayer framework, the tool ensures that the transition from a concept to a live, interactive session is nearly instantaneous, making it a critical asset for those who need to produce high-quality educational content on a tight schedule. About SoonLab

Opening Overview SoonLab is a comprehensive AI-powered game development hub designed to democratize the creation of digital games by enabling users to generate playable experiences through simple text prompts. By leveraging advanced generative artificial intelligence and intelligent automation, the platform removes the traditional technical barriers associated with game design, allowing individuals to transform conceptual ideas into functional frameworks without writing a single line of code. The tool specifically addresses the steep learning curve of industry-standard game engines, providing a streamlined pathway from imagination to execution. The core of the platform utilizes sophisticated large language models and generative AI to interpret natural language descriptions and translate them into game mechanics, structures, and interactive elements. This process allows users to describe their vision—ranging from complex puzzle mechanics to expansive adventure narratives—and watch as the AI constructs the underlying architecture of the game. By automating the most tedious aspects of development, such as initial coding and framework setup, the tool shifts the focus from technical implementation to creative direction. Designed for a wide array of users, SoonLab serves aspiring game developers, creative hobbyists, and professional designers who require rapid prototyping capabilities. Whether a user is looking to experiment with a new genre or build a fully realized indie project, the platform provides the necessary tools to iterate quickly. Beyond creation, it integrates a community-driven ecosystem where AI-generated games are shared and played, fostering a collaborative environment centered on innovation, discovery, and the exploration of AI-driven entertainment. Why People Use SoonLab The primary motivation for utilizing SoonLab is the elimination of the extreme friction inherent in traditional game development. Historically, creating a digital game required mastery of complex programming languages such as C++, C#, or Python, as well as a deep understanding of professional game engines like Unity or Unreal Engine. For many creative individuals, this technical barrier acted as a total deterrent. By replacing manual coding with a prompt-based system, the tool allows the "idea person" to become the "creator," effectively decoupling creativity from technical proficiency. Furthermore, the platform is used for its unprecedented speed in prototyping. In a traditional development cycle, testing a new game mechanic could take days or weeks of coding, debugging, and iterating. With this AI-driven approach, a developer can test a hypothesis about a game mechanic in a matter of seconds. This allows for a "fail fast" methodology where multiple versions of a game can be generated and discarded until the most engaging version is found. Accuracy and accessibility also play a significant role. By leveraging generative AI, users can explore complex game logic that they might not know how to program manually. The AI handles the heavy lifting of structural logic, ensuring that the resulting game is playable and stable. This scalability—the ability to go from a blank page to a playable prototype almost instantly—makes the tool an essential asset for those who value agility and creative experimentation over the slow, manual build process.
